The Cuccinelli for Governor campaign today released a new television advertisement to push its message that frontrunner Terry McAuliffe’s plans would raise taxes on Virginia families.

Titled “Offering,” the spot reiterates the claim from the Republican attorney general that the McAuliffe platform would result in $1,700 in tax increases for Virginia families.

The McAuliffe campaign responded, calling Cuccinelli “desperate.”

“Ken Cuccinelli is now lowering himself to simply fabricating numbers,” said McAuliffe spokesperson Josh Schwerin. “Terry is not proposing any tax increases but Cuccinelli’s radical $1.4 billion tax scheme would cause a budget crisis in Virginia because Cuccinelli refuses to say how he would pay for it. Republicans and Democrats have criticized Cuccinelli’s dangerous and extreme plan for harm it could cause to education and public safety in the Commonwealth.”
